<p>If you saw the Graco Ipo roll by you at the mall it would be easy to mistake this cool, European style stroller for a Maclaren or a Peg Perego.<span style="mso-spacerun: yes;">  </span>Graco strollers are like Buicks; they may be comfortable and have a cup holder that can handle a Big Gulp but they are not exactly stylemobiles.<span style="mso-spacerun: yes;">  </span>Along comes the Graco Ipo.<span style="mso-spacerun: yes;">  </span>The Graco Ipo features the one hand fold of a Maclaren Quest, the upholstery styling of a Peg Perego Pliko P3 and the pricing of store brand diapers.<span style="mso-spacerun: yes;">  </span>Which makes the Graco Ipo the perfect stroller under $100.</p>
<p><span style="font-size: 12pt; font-family: Helvetica; mso-bidi-font-size: 10.0pt; mso-fareast-font-family: Helvetica;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; mso-ansi-language: EN-US; mso-fareast-language: EN-US; mso-bidi-language: AR-SA;">Beyond the Graco Ipo&#8217;s fashionable looks, the Graco Ipo has a list of features typically found on higher end strollers.<span style="mso-spacerun: yes;">  </span>It has a compact one hand fold, storage basket, reclining seat, adjustable leg rest and it weighs 17 pounds.</span></p>
<p><span style="font-size: 12pt; font-family: Helvetica; mso-bidi-font-size: 10.0pt; mso-fareast-font-family: Helvetica; mso-bidi-font-family: 'Times New Roman'; mso-ansi-language: EN-US; mso-fareast-language: EN-US; mso-bidi-language: AR-SA;">The Graco Ipo has some drawbacks which include upholstery that is not removable (but neither is a Maclaren Quest&#8217;s unless you break out tools) and smallish hood (if this really bothers you or you live in the Sun Belt consider adding a canopy/sun shade extension available at most baby stores); however the pros of saving at least $150 over its competitors, the Maclaren Quest and Peg Perego P3, without sacrificing style outweigh the few cons.</span></p>

<p>Ever look at those cute petite moms with perfectly proportioned Maclaren Triumph strollers with a little envy?  If you are over 5&#8242;10&#8243;  and have a baby you have probably figured out that most strollers were not designed for you.  The longer stride of a taller person can lead to stepping on the back of the stroller or hunching over to push your precious pumpkin.  Not fun.</p>
<p>Consider the Inglesina Zippy.  The stroller seems to have been designed for taller parents.  The stroller measures 42 inches tall with the handles set to their lowest position.  Then the handles telescope out another 2 1/2 inches to make it one of the tallest standard strollers on the market.  Other reasons to buy an Inglesina Zippy, removable washable seat covers (something that doesn&#8217;t exist on a Maclaren) and it comes standard with a cup holder for mom and baby.</p>
<p>The only reason not to buy a Zippy is if you have your heart set on the highly rated Britax Chaperone or Companion infant car seats or on the Peg Perego Primo Viaggio infant car seat, since Inglesina is not compatible with anything other than Graco infant car seat products.</p>

<p>Another strong choice is the Maclaren Techno XLR, slightly taller than the Maclaren Triumph or Maclaren Quest it also features the telescoping handles.  The 2010 Maclaren XLR is also compatible with a wider variety of infant car seats than the Inglesina ZIppy including the Peg Perego Prima Viaggio, Britax Companion, as well as the Graco Snug Ride.   The only thing I don&#8217;t like about the Maclaren XLR and their other strollers is that the basket is a little small and there is no cup holder.  Maclaren does sell a Universal Organizer for $25, but it is really only made for soda or water bottles.</p>
<p>Both of these models will set you back about $365, but it may save you on chiropracter visits in the long run.</p>
